Abstract

Aspects of the present disclosure involve a system comprising a computer-readable storage medium storing at least one program, and a method for performing operations comprising: receiving a video that depicts a person; identifying a set of skeletal joints corresponding to limbs of the person; tracking 3D movement of the set of skeletal joints corresponding to the limbs of the person in the video; causing display of a 3D virtual object that has a plurality of limbs including one or more extra limbs than the limbs of the person in the video; and moving the one or more extra limbs of the 3D virtual object based on the movement of the set of skeletal joints corresponding to the limbs of the person in the video.
